Your Instagram bio is your digital business card. It’s the first thing potential followers see when they land on your profile. However, Instagram imposes a strict 150-character limit. If you go over this limit, your text will be cut off, often leaving out crucial information like your website link or your call to action. A great bio isn't just about words; it's about structure. Many users like to use line breaks to make their bio more readable. While Instagram allows this, each line break counts as a character. Similarly, emojis are essential for personality, but some complex emojis can take up more space than a standard letter. By using this tool, you can see exactly how much "real estate" you have left.

Yes, Instagram counts every single character, including spaces, punctuation marks, and line breaks. Our tool reflects this accurately so you won't have any surprises when you paste your bio into the app.
In the digital world, emojis are encoded using Unicode. While simple emojis might count as one, many are combinations of multiple symbols (like a person + a skin tone). Instagram's system usually counts these as at least two characters.
Yes, you can use "fancy" Unicode fonts. However, be aware that these characters often use more data than standard Latin letters and can sometimes count as multiple characters toward your 150-limit.
